Live Dealer Games: The Real Deal
Live dealer games have exploded in popularity, and for good reason. They offer a genuine casino experience, streamed in real-time with professional dealers. Expect to see even more variety in live games, with new variations of classics and innovative game shows entering the market. The quality of streaming will continue to improve, with higher resolutions and more interactive features, allowing you to chat with dealers and other players.

Blockchain and Cryptocurrency: The Future of Transactions?
Cryptocurrencies offer the potential for faster, more secure, and potentially anonymous transactions. While adoption is still growing, more and more casinos are accepting c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. Blockchain technology also offers transparency and fairness, which can build trust with players. Keep an eye on this space, as it could significantly impact how we deposit and withdraw funds.
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ning: Personalization and Security
AI is being used in various ways, from personalizing game recommendations to detecting and preventing fraud. AI-powered chatbots are improving customer service, and machine learning algorithms are being used to analyze player behavior and identify potential problem gambling. Expect more sophisticated AI integrations in the future, enhancing both your experience and the security of the platform.

Responsible Gambling: Protecting Yourself and Others
Responsible gambling is paramount. Expect to see even more emphasis on t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its. This includes de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support services. Casinos are increasingly using AI to identify and assist players who may be at risk.
